2. Setup

2.1 Battery Installation

The Sharp EL-531TH calculator requires one AAA battery for operation. A battery is typically included with the product.

  1. Locate the battery compartment cover on the back of the calculator.
  2. Slide the cover off in the direction indicated by the arrow.
  3. Insert one AAA battery, ensuring the correct polarity (+/-) as marked inside the compartment.
  4. Replace the battery compartment cover until it clicks securely into place.

2.2 Initial Power On

After installing the battery, press the ON/C key to turn on the calculator. The display should show "0" or a similar initial state. If the display does not appear, recheck the battery installation or replace the battery.

3. Operating Instructions

3.1 Basic Calculations

Enter numbers using the numeric keypad and perform operations using the +, -, ×, ÷ keys. Press = to get the result.

Example: To calculate 15 + 7:

  1. Press 1 5
  2. Press +
  3. Press 7
  4. Press = (Result: 22)

3.2 Direct Algebraic Logic (D.A.L.)

The D.A.L. system allows you to input equations exactly as they are written. For example, to calculate sin(30):

  1. Ensure the calculator is in DEG (degrees) mode. (Press MODE then select DEG if needed).
  2. Press sin
  3. Press 3 0
  4. Press = (Result: 0.5)

3.4 Memory Functions

The calculator includes memory functions to store and recall values.

  • STO: Stores the displayed value into a memory variable (A-F, X, Y, M).
  • RCL: Recalls a value from a memory variable.
  • M+: Adds the displayed value to the independent memory.
  • M-CLR: Clears the independent memory.

4. Maintenance

4.1 Cleaning

To clean the calculator, use a soft, dry cloth. For stubborn dirt, slightly dampen the cloth with water and a mild detergent, then wipe dry immediately. Do not use abrasive cleaners, solvents, or spray directly onto the calculator.

4.2 Battery Replacement

When the display becomes dim or calculations are erratic, it is time to replace the battery. Follow the steps in Section 2.1. Ensure the calculator is turned off before replacing the battery.

4.3 Storage

Store the calculator in a cool, dry place, away from direct sunlight and extreme temperatures. Use the provided protective cover to prevent scratches and damage to the keys and display.

5. Troubleshooting

Problem Possible Cause Solution
Display is blank or dim. Low or dead battery; incorrect battery installation. Replace the AAA battery, ensuring correct polarity.
Incorrect calculation results. Incorrect mode setting (e.g., RAD instead of DEG); input error; memory error. Check the mode setting (DRG key). Review input. Press RESET button (located on the back, requires a thin object like a paperclip) to clear all memory and settings.
Keys are unresponsive. Calculator frozen; physical damage. Press ON/C. If unresponsive, press the RESET button. If problem persists, contact support.
"ERROR" message on display. Mathematical error (e.g., division by zero, invalid function input). Review your input and the mathematical operation. Press ON/C to clear the error.
